“I attempt to cover the news without bias, but privately I cheered NASA’s selection of startup SpaceX and innovative Orbital Sciences over The Big Three collaborative (not automakers, aerospace contractors) bidding on $3.5 billion of government work to deliver stuff to the International Space Station. I thought it was a little weird that SpaceX’s share, totaling $1.6 B to start, covered 12 missions, while Orbital, which got an additional $300 million, was responsible for eight. In a conference call with reporters to announce the award, NASA’s spaceflight chief Bill Gerstenmaier said the agency didn’t see anything out of line with Orbital’s bid.”
